Harry, suggest you try Durable Dot press studs avaible from yacht chandlery,sailmaker, or coach trimmer. They are chrome plated brass fittings so wont rust. The two corner fittings are Tenax from same type source. Hobeet.
Get genuine ones from a Honda Dealer.
Name: Hook B
Part No.: 90308-SS1-023 @ £3.02 inc VAT.
And yes, Genuine window seals are expensive, in the region of £300
